"Renewable Heating and Cooling Solutions for Buildings and Industry 2.0" workshop

14:30 – 17:30, 30th September 2021, hybrid

Renewable energy technologies for heating and cooling are safe, clean, efficient and increasingly cost-competitive. In its vision 2050 prospective document, the European Technology and Innovation Platform on Renewable Heating and Cooling – RHC ETIP – envisions that 100% renewable energy-based heating and cooling (100% RHC) in Europe is possible by 2050.

This workshop was a follow up to last year’s workshop at SP2020 focused on the same topic which brought together a selection of H2020 EU-funded projects involving experts from the biomass, geothermal, solar thermal and heat pump sectors to discuss a common strategy for increasing the use of renewable energy technologies for heating and cooling for buildings and industry. This year, we expanded this vision to include solutions towards NZEB concepts and solutions addressing the envelope.

Projects were again invited to pitch their progress and achievements to date (a pitch presentation template was developed accordingly). Interactive discussion slots allowed identifying possible synergies, cooperation on horizontal issues or potential joint dissemination activities to maximise expected impacts. Following an introductory presentation of the RHC Projects Database by Dan Stefanica of EHPA, the following five clusters of EU projects were presented.

RHC for industrial applications

Storage solutions for RHC support in buildings

Innovative solutions for RHC deployment in buildings

 Demonstration actions for RHC in buildings

 Towards NZEB deep renovation with RHC technologies: barriers or challenges
